The Heartbreak of Unrequited Love in 'No Me Hubiera Enamorado'

Carolina Ross's song 'No Me Hubiera Enamorado' delves deep into the emotional turmoil of unrequited love and the pain of being misled. The lyrics express a poignant narrative where the protagonist grapples with the aftermath of a relationship that was never truly reciprocated. The song begins with a sense of betrayal, questioning why the other person didn't consider the consequences of their actions before withdrawing their affection. This sets the tone for a story of disillusionment and heartache.

The chorus highlights the protagonist's realization that they were never truly valued, despite being led to believe otherwise. The lyrics, 'Porque tiene que ser siempre el que pierde el que da todo,' underscore the unfairness of giving everything in a relationship only to be left empty-handed. This sentiment is further emphasized by the line, 'Entiendo que hoy se termina esto que nunca comenzó,' which reflects the painful acknowledgment that the relationship was one-sided and never truly existed in the way the protagonist had hoped.

As the song progresses, the protagonist wishes the best for their former lover, despite the hurt they've caused. This magnanimity is a testament to the depth of their feelings, even as they come to terms with the deception. The repeated refrain of 'No me hubiera enamorado' serves as a lament for the time and emotional investment wasted on someone who never intended to stay. The song's raw emotion and relatable themes of love, loss, and betrayal resonate deeply, making it a powerful ballad of heartbreak and resilience.
